How it works
Fexofenadine HCl : Fexofenadine hydrochloride is an active non-sedating antihistamine with selective H1-receptor activity. It does not possess significant sedative or antimuscarinic actions.Pseudoephedrine HCl : Pseudoephedrine hydrochloride exerts a decongestant action on the nasal mucosa. Pseudoephedrine produces peripheral effects similar to those of ephedrine and central effects similarto, but less intense than, amphetamines.

Side Effects
Headache, insomnia, nausea, dry mouth, dyspepsia, throat irritation, dizziness, agitation, back pain, palpitation, nervousness, anxiety, upper respiratory infection, abdominal pain.
Drug Interactions
The concurrent use of these tablets with over-the-counter antihistamines and decongestants should be avoided. It should not be taken closely in time with aluminum and magnesium containing antacids.
Indication
It is indicated for the relief of symptoms of allergic rhinitis with nasal congestion, in adults and children 12 years of age and older, when both the anti-allergic properties of fexofenadine HCl and the decongestant activity of pseudoephedrine HCl are required.
When not to Use
Fexofenadine HCl + Pseudoephedrine HCl is contraindicated in patients with known hypersensitivity to any of its ingredients. Due to its pseudoephedrine component, Fexofenadine HCl + Pseudoephedrine HCl is contraindicated : • In patients with narrow-angle glaucoma or urinary retention.• In patients receiving monoamine oxidase (MAO) inhibitor therapy or within fourteen (14) days of stopping such treatment.• In patients with severe hypertension, or severe coronary artery disease, and in those who have shown idiosyncrasy to its components, to adrenergic agents, or to other drugs of similar chemical structures.
Fexet-D Tablets Precautions
Precaution
Safety and effectiveness in children below the age of 12 years have not been established. It is not recommended for pediatric patients under 12 years of age.
Fexet-D Tablets Warnings
Warning 1
Sympathomimetic amines (like pseudoephedrine) should be used with caution in patients with hypertension, diabetes mellitus, ischemic heart disease, increased intraocular pressure, hyperthyroidism, renal impairment, or prostatic hypertrophy.
Warning 2
There are no adequate and well-controlled studies in pregnant women with this medicine , therefore, it should be used during pregnancy only if the potential benefit justifies the potential risk to the fetus.
Warning 3
Caution should be exercised when it is administered to nursing women, as pseudoephedrine is excreted in human breast milk.
